// // MatMulTf.cpp // MNNConverter // // Created by MNN on 2019/01/31. // Copyright © 2018, Alibaba Group Holding Limited // #include "TfUtils.hpp" #include "tfOpConverter.hpp" #include "graph.pb.h" DECLARE_OP_CONVERTER(MatMulTf); MNN::OpType MatMulTf::opType() { return MNN::OpType_MatMul; } MNN::OpParameter MatMulTf::type() { return MNN::OpParameter_MatMul; } void MatMulTf::run(MNN::OpT *dstOp, TmpNode *srcNode) { auto matmulParam = new MNN::MatMulT; tensorflow::AttrValue value; if (find_attr_value(srcNode->tfNode, "T", value)) { matmulParam->T = (MNN::DataType)value.type(); } if (find_attr_value(srcNode->tfNode, "transpose_a", value)) { matmulParam->transposeA = value.b(); } if (find_attr_value(srcNode->tfNode, "transpose_b", value)) { matmulParam->transposeB = value.b(); } dstOp->main.value = matmulParam; } REGISTER_CONVERTER(MatMulTf, MatMul); DECLARE_OP_CONVERTER(MatBandPartTf); MNN::OpType MatBandPartTf::opType() { return MNN::OpType_MatrixBandPart; } MNN::OpParameter MatBandPartTf::type() { return MNN::OpParameter_NONE; } void MatBandPartTf::run(MNN::OpT *dstOp, TmpNode *srcNode) { //Do nothing } REGISTER_CONVERTER(MatBandPartTf, MatrixBandPart); REGISTER_CONVERTER(MatBandPartTf, BatchMatrixBandPart);
